We are seeking a Communications Specialist to serve as a key point of contact for our guests, property owners, and partners. This role is central to delivering an exceptional experience—responding to inquiries, resolving issues, and strengthening relationships that drive long-term loyalty and occupancy.
Position Overview
The Communications Specialist provides timely, professional, and solutions-oriented communication across multiple channels and communication platforms. This individual will play an important role in understanding customer needs, identifying opportunities for improvement, and contributing to strategies that enhance guest and owner satisfaction and retention.
This role requires a high level of emotional intelligence, strong communication skills, and a proactive, resourceful approach to problem-solving.
- Full Time
Schedule: Thursday - Monday (9am - 5pm)
Pay: $20/hour
Accrued PTO: An eligible employee may begin to use PTO after completing 90 days of employment in good standing.
Health, Dental and Vision Benefits - offered after completing 90 days of employment in good standing
401K - offered after completing 90 days of employment in good standing
Key Responsibilities
Communicate with guests, property owners, and vendors via phone, email, and internal platforms
Respond promptly to inquiries and resolve concerns with professionalism and care
Identify patterns in customer feedback and behavior
Gather and analyze information to support retention and service improvements
Collaborate with internal teams to develop and implement customer retention strategies
Build and maintain positive, long-term relationships with clients and vendors
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ree in communications, marketing, business, or a related field required
2+ years of experience in customer relations, communications, or a similar role
Additional plus if you have experience in the vacation rental industry!
Excellent verbal and written communication skills
Strong interpersonal and conflict resolution abilities
Experience with CRM or customer service software systems
Highly organized with strong time management skills
Comfortable learning and adapting to new tools and technologies
Ability to work primarily in an office-based environment
